Hoteliers out to engage governor over bed levy

Hoteliers in Mombasa County are lobbying to meet Governor Hassan Joho over the contentious tourism bed levy. Under the Kenya Association of Hotelkeepers and Caterers (KAHC), hoteliers say a meeting with the county boss will see them explain and make the governor understand the huge challenges the industry is facing at the moment.

KAHC Coast branch Chief Executive Sam Ikwaye said from an initial Sh500 per room per month, hoteliers engaged the county government in a series of consultative meetings that led to the scaling down of the amount to Sh200 per room per month.
